ImperialIT Logo
  • Home
  • About Us
    • Testimonials
  • Services
    • CMS Development
    • E-Commerce Development
    • Web Application Development
    • Mobile Application Development
    • Website Maintenance Services
    • Digital Marketing Services
      • Search Engine Optimization
      • Social Media Optimization
      • Pay Per Click
  • Hire Developers
  • Portfolios
  • Careers
  • Contact Us
ImperialIT Logo
  • Home
  • About Us
    • Testimonials
  • Services
    • CMS Development
    • E-Commerce Development
    • Web Application Development
    • Mobile Application Development
    • Website Maintenance Services
    • Digital Marketing Services
      • Search Engine Optimization
      • Social Media Optimization
      • Pay Per Click
  • Hire Developers
  • Portfolios
  • Careers
  • Contact Us
  • Home
  • About Us
    • Testimonials
  • Services
    • CMS Development
    • E-Commerce Development
    • Web Application Development
    • Mobile Application Development
    • Website Maintenance Services
    • Digital Marketing Services
      • Search Engine Optimization
      • Social Media Optimization
      • Pay Per Click
  • Hire Developers
  • Portfolios
  • Careers
  • Contact Us
logon-mobile
  • Home
  • About Us
    • Testimonials
  • Services
    • CMS Development
    • E-Commerce Development
    • Web Application Development
    • Mobile Application Development
    • Website Maintenance Services
    • Digital Marketing Services
      • Search Engine Optimization
      • Social Media Optimization
      • Pay Per Click
  • Hire Developers
  • Portfolios
  • Careers
  • Contact Us
Website Development
Home Archive by Category "Website Development"

Category: Website Development

Since the advent of the Internet, businesses nowadays are opting for software development services. They are looking for ways to develop stunning applications that can bring value to their company. Business owners want to ensure that they get their projects completed on time and within budget, but sometimes it is hard to make a decision between offshore software development and onshore software development.

If you are running an online business or developing digital solutions for companies, chances are at least some of your work is outsourced to a software development team. 

There is a constant dispute between offshore and onshore software development companies. Offshore vs onshore, this dilemma requires more information to understand which approach is right for your business model, considering that both sides have their own advantages and disadvantages. 

Onshore Software Development

Onshore software development is the traditional method of software development for companies located in countries with open and liberal systems of laws. The onshore method was developed during the industrial revolution and was common for decades before it was supplanted by the more efficient offshore method during the late 80s.

Onshore software development provides on-site resource utilization, quicker release cycles, precise control over resources, and more flexibility in adapting to changing market demands and requirements. These advantages make onshore software development an attractive option for businesses that want to build or improve their products quickly and efficiently. 

Offshore Software Development

Offshore software development is a type of software development performed in a different country and location, separated by several time zones and platforms. This might involve working out of a country with a different standard of living, liberties, or laws. Offshore development is most common for startups and small businesses trying to get a leg up on competitors in an emerging industry. The main purpose of off-shore development is to take advantage of economies of scale and cost reduction. 

Pros & Cons of Onshore Software Development

Pros:

  • Collaboration in person and in real time
  • Clean and effective communication

Cons:

  • Higher costs makes everything difficult to afford
  • A more limited group of talent

Pros & Cons of Offshore Software Development

Pros:

  • Lowest possible costs
  • A greater supply of skilled people 

Cons:

  • Problems with time zones
  • Language issues & communication gap

Conclusion: Which one should you choose?

Software development is a dynamic field that continuously evolves and improves. Technology changes the way we work, play, and live. As the demand for software increases, so does the need for developers with specific programming skills and expertise. The skillset is different for each type of software application. 

Offshore development has become popular because it gives developers the ability to develop applications without having physical access to the equipment necessary to run a computer-based system. This skill set is beneficial because it allows users to modify or add features while the application is being developed abroad. 

On the other hand, domestic development focuses primarily on selling finished products to named customers while offshore development can include other activities, such as public speaking (a requirement for many employers).

There are many benefits to developing your software offshore. The primary advantage is cost savings. Costs can be minimized or eliminated entirely if you develop your software in a third country. This decreases the number of workers needed to ensure quality and delivers projects on time and within budget. Offshore software development is also often more efficient due to the use of freelance developers and outsourcing some aspects of software development. 

Imperial IT is a Software Development Company or Web development company that provides outsourcing software, websites and mobile application development services as well as digital marketing solutions at one place. 

Learn More

There are fewer reasons for businesses of all sorts to hire in-house developers than ever before. Outsourcing and out staffing used to be the sole preserve of larger enterprises that might need specialized software or tools to support their operations or fulfill their day-to-day obligations. However, this is no longer the case. Over the past few years, there has been an increase in demand for companies looking to outsource IT projects, whether it is to gain access to updated technology, more specialized staff, or reduced costs.

The right choice of developers can make a real difference to the success of a project, and choosing the right development agency is definitely not an easy task. However, working with dedicated developers can bring value to your business and make it more competitive. This guide provides tips on how to hire dedicated developers from Imperial IT.

The Dedicated Development Team Model – What is it and why should you care?

The dedicated development team model is one of the most effective ways to create a culture of continuous growth in your company. It has been used by some of the world’s top companies including Amazon, Apple, and Google. 

The dedicated development team model helps teams stay organized, self-sustaining, and improve their performance by focusing on one specific task that is directly measurable and can be changed immediately. This approach allows teams to work on big new things, like new applications or platform updates, rather than trying to tackle features across multiple projects that require more coordination.

Why Hire Indian Dedicated Developers?

There are many reasons to hire an Indian dedicated developer. First and foremost, any Indian dedicated developer is a master of his own domain. That means, they know how to work with others and their craft. You will get experience in your work because they are constantly learning and improving. They are also very understanding of your business goals so they can help you push them through the software development process. That will mean more success for both of you.

Choosing the right Indian dedicated developer can bring greater value to your organization. Not only will they know your business inside and out, but they will also have a distinct insight into the right problems to solve. Indians add value because they have a keen eye for design and excellent communication skills. This is not just an important advantage for teams that have adopted the use of Indian dedicated developers but can also be beneficial to existing companies looking to hire dedicated developers for their projects.

Advantages of hiring an Indian Dedicated Developer at a glance:

  • India is home to a high number of skilled programmers
  • Instant access to hiring web developers
  • Having a staff that is both cost-effective and efficient
  • Free from the hassles of constant monitoring of the developer’s progress
  • Smooth development experience with Indian programmers
  • English-speaking developers

Hire Web Application Developers in 4 Simple Steps

When it comes to hiring a dedicated developer for your projects, there are four basic measures to take.

1. Request a Test Session 

The first step is to ask for a test session. Get in touch with multiple professionals and test their knowledge by interviewing them and discussing your project. This will allow you to see how the application works with the different infrastructure and strategies involved in creating an application for your business.

2. Choose the Best Candidates for You 

The next step is to narrow down your choices by finding the best candidate for you. This is done by reviewing their overall scores on things like Reputation, Fees, Reviews, Reports, and Problem Dealing. You may want to ask other users about the experience they had with the application.

3. Sign a Contract

Before hiring, it’s always a good idea to read a contract. The purpose of a contract is to make sure you understand what’s included in the job offer and the terms of employment. Some basic contracts include hour requirements, payment terms, and limits on deductions. Read everything carefully, double-check that everything you require is clearly stated and that nothing is missing, as discussed with the developer, before signing the contract!  

4. Work Together

Once you’ve discovered a developer who meets your requirements, he or she will be assigned to your projects after signing the contract and held accountable for following your instructions. You may lead them through the procedure (without interrupting them with every breath) and they are already highly skilled, resulting in a return on your investment. 

Wrapping up

Hiring dedicated developers for your project is not hard. It’s a viable option for clients looking to reduce development costs, speed up the process, and hire the best experts in the development field.It is a decision you should not take lightly as there will be a significant investment in time and effort. The decision to hire a dedicated developer comes down to a few factors, however, which make it easier or harder to make the right choice for you. 

Imperial IT is a one-stop shop for all of your Web and mobile app development requirements. You can get our offshore development team’s expertise to turn your potential business idea into a robust solution if you’re looking to hire app developers in India.

Learn More

Do you know how to choose a Web Application Development Company? While choosing a web development company, there are some critical factors you should consider. There is no need to worry and fret thinking about which developer is the best because all the companies will say that they are.

Today, there are numerous reputable and excellent web application development companies to choose from. The technical requirements and expertise of these companies are mind-boggling. You might think it’s impossible to find the right development company for your business if you are not an expert in this area. Don’t worry, we are going to share some tips with you that can help when choosing the right web application development company for your business. 

Determine clear requirements

You should choose a web application development service provider who can help you create a successful application. One way to do this is by defining clear requirements. It is important to define the exact steps that will be taken in order to create your application. It is also important to know what problems you anticipate having with the application and which solutions will be developed (if any) if your problem is not solved. Get in touch with companies that offer web application development services in order to see what their experience is with solving similar problems and if they have any special incentives or bonuses for solving specific kinds of problems. 

Ask for credentials and proof of previous work 

While there is no way to tell how effective a Web development company will be until they have produced some results for you, there are some things you can do to help set your expectations appropriately. Ask for references from other clients who have used the company. Get more information about the company by visiting its website and reading reviews from other customers. Always seek out independent contractors and check their credentials before working with them. A good development company will be honest with you about its work and the challenges faced by clients.

Compare prices & features

Another thing you should do while choosing a web development company is to compare prices and features. Prices will vary depending on the size of the company and whether or not you hire full-time staff. When you’re ready to make an offer, ask to speak with a sales representative or visit an office field trial. Ask them to walk you through the process of web development or web application development of your needs.

Learn when to choose ‘shore’ or ‘offshore’ web developers

Web application development companies offer diverse services and expertise. This makes it important to understand which services you will need and what the advantages and disadvantages are of each option. 

Onshore development companies provide reliable and efficient services in developing applications for specific sorts of systems. Offshore providers are more willing to take on tasks with more affordable rates. They often take challenges and can work even on projects that are outside their core expertise, but this may be worthwhile if it means getting things done faster and on time. 

There are myriad benefits to working with an India-based Web development company, both for your own business and for the success of your website or mobile app. choosing the right company will enable you to reach your business objectives with efficiency and professionalism. 

When seeking out these companies, you want to make sure that the workers are reliable and ethical. There are many companies out there that will hire workers from outside the US, but only a select few will ensure the highest quality work. You should avoid getting scammed or exploited while choosing to work with an international developer. 

However, when it comes to India, though, people are often quite tech-savvy and have a strong desire to pursue a career in the IT field. By 2025, the Indian IT industry is estimated to generate over $350 billion in revenue. So it’s a bit clear why so many countries trust Indian developers. 

The biggest advantage you may get from hiring India-based companies is that their services are unbelievably affordable when compared to other European developers. They also have hard-working people in the team who are dedicated to producing high-quality work.

Conclusion

The development of application software can be difficult. If you haven’t already decided which type of software you need, consider what is important to you in terms of functionality and cost. 

  • Is it very user-friendly? 
  • Do you need a lot of customization options? 
  • Do you want to keep control of your data privacy? 

If any of these apply to you, look for an application development company that has been thriving constantly through its exceptional efforts and delivering better ROI results. 

Learn More

Crypto payments are fast, secure and anonymous, they are cheaper to process and hence are widely used by businesses in all areas. Best of all, there is no chance of Chargeback or fraud! We are proud to provide one of best crypto payment…

Learn More

Crypto payments are fast, secure and anonymous, they are cheaper to process and hence are widely used by businesses in all areas. Best of all, there is no chance of Chargeback or fraud! We are proud to provide one of best crypto payment…

Learn More

Crypto payments are fast, secure and anonymous, they are cheaper to process and hence are widely used by businesses in all areas. Best of all, there is no chance of Chargeback or fraud! We are proud to provide one of best crypto payment…

Learn More

Crypto payments are fast, secure and anonymous, they are cheaper to process and hence are widely used by businesses in all areas. Best of all, there is no chance of Chargeback or fraud! We are proud to provide one of best crypto payment…

Learn More

Crypto payments are fast, secure and anonymous, they are cheaper to process and hence are widely used by businesses in all areas. Best of all, there is no chance of Chargeback or fraud! We are proud to provide one of best crypto payment…

Learn More

Recent Posts
  • Online Marketing Strategy & Trends That Will Dominate In 2022
  • Why does your business require an SEO strategy?
  • Make Christmas merrier with exclusive offers on Web & APP solutions.
  • 5 Best Online Business Ideas You Can Start Now
  • Why Web Design Matters
Categories
  • Mobile apps Development
  • Website Development
  • Digital Marketing
  • Ecommerce development
  • CMS Development
  • Custom Web Development
  • Website Design
  • Christmas & New Years Offers

Logo imperialIT

We are an India based Web, Software & Mobile Apps Development house, working on CMS, Ecommerce, Education, Healthcare, Banking & Finance, Logistic, Media & Entertainment, etc.
Get In Touch
Noida:  A-90, First Floor, Sector-4, Noida, Uttar Pradesh 201301
Varanasi:  401-A, BC Tower Shastri Nagar Sigra Varanasi, U.P. 221004
Email:  connect@imperialit.in
Phone:  +91 84679 47766
Useful Links
About US
Blog
Portfolios
Hire Developer
Contact Us
Testimonials
Terms & Conditions | Privacy Policy | Cookies Policy | Sitemap

Copyright © 2021 Imperial IT Pvt Ltd. All Rights Reserved.

@media only screen and (max-width: 768px){ #softlab_spacer_628e61925b0fb .spacing_size{ display: none; } #softlab_spacer_628e61925b0fb .spacing_size-tablet{ display: block; } }
We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. By clicking “Accept All”, you consent to the use of ALL the cookies. However, you may visit "Cookie Settings" to provide a controlled consent.
Cookie SettingsAccept All
Manage consent

Privacy Overview

This website uses cookies to improve your experience while you navigate through the website.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may affect your browsing experience.
Necessary
Always Enabled
Necessary cookies are absolutely essential for the website to function properly. These cookies ensure basic functionalities and security features of the website, anonymously.
CookieDurationDescription
cookielawinfo-checkbox-analytics11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".
cookielawinfo-checkbox-functional11 monthsThe c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".
cookielawinfo-checkbox-necessary11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".
cookielawinfo-checkbox-others11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.
cookielawinfo-checkbox-performance11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".
viewed_cookie_policy11 monthsThe c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.
Functional
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features.
Performance
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.
Analytics
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c.
Advertisement
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. These cookies track visitors across websites and collect information to provide customized ads.
Others
Other uncategorized cookies are those that are being analyzed and have not been classified into a category as yet.
SAVE & ACCEPT
  • ←
  • Facebook
  • Instagram
  • Twitter
  • Linkedin
  • YouTube
  • WhatsApp